    "content": "Add a write-only 'uevent' sysfs attribute for synthesizing\nuevents for a PCI slot. This extends the existing uevent\nsupport which emits a KOBJ_ADD uevent in pci_hp_add() with\nthe ability to replay such uevents for cold plugged devices.\nAs such events are only emitted by hotplug capable PCI slots\nso is the support for synthesizing them.\n\nThe change was validated by manually triggering 'add' uevent\nfor a specific hotplug PCI slot:\n\n    $ echo \"add $(uuidgen)\" | sudo tee   \\\n                /sys/bus/pci/slots/<slot-id>/uevent\n\nSigned-off-by: Ramesh Errabolu <ramesh@linux.ibm.com>\n---\n drivers/pci/hotplug/pci_hotplug_core.c | 25 +++++++++++++++++++++++++\n 1 file changed, 25 insertions(+)",
